Bukayo Saka, 20, boldly argued that Arsenal could win trophies this season after shaking off their struggles early in the season to claim three straight Premier League victories and a memorable derby win over arch rivals Tottenham.

The shackles that held the Gunners longer than those at Emirates Stadium would have been shaken off in style against the Spurs on Sunday, with Saka contributing to Arteta’s impressive 3-1 success on home soil. With youthful exuberance flowing through their ranks and six year old signatures seeing playtime, Arsenal seem to have found a formula – assuming everyone stays good – that will allow them to get back into the fight for basic silverware.
What did Bukayo Saka say?
About aspirations in north London, Bukayo Saka told reporters that they can achieve anything, regardless of age. Experience comes with age, but they have a lot of experience in this team in any way that helps them. They have a lot of quality and enough experience to achieve a lot. they are going to take it game after game, but if they play like that, they have enough quality to win trophies.
Bukayo Saka cannot describe how good it is. Starting with the atmosphere in the stadium, it was crazy! The fans gave them so much energy and to have them pay them back and win like this in the stadium, it just means everything to them. It’s been almost two years since they played the North London derby with fans. And you can say that it was almost two years before that when they were accepted and cheered. It was a very special game.
they all wanted it. they knew how much the game meant to the fans, they knew how much the game meant to them. And of course, building a winning momentum – they won three matches in a row – is really good for them. They get closer as a team, they get more team spirit, so everything looks good.
If they play like this all the time, they have a strong chance of doing well this season and winning some trophies. This is one game, they have to do it again next week. According to Saka, they get into a lot of good situations, but they need to score more goals. They were much more clinical yesterday, so they are happy with it, but they have to do it consistently.
